The Story

Plant Bio

Kalmia latifolia, the Mountain Laurel, is a spectacular broadleaf evergreen shrub native to eastern North America. It is renowned for its unique, cup-shaped flowers that appear in large clusters. 'Minuet' is a prized dwarf cultivar, valued for its compact, rounded habit and striking bicolored flowers. Light pink buds open to reveal white flowers with a distinct, wide band of bright cherry-red inside.

Uses & Benefits:

Ornamental UsesProvides exquisite beauty in the late spring garden with its clusters of uniquely shaped and patterned flowers. The glossy evergreen foliage offers year-round texture and structure, making it a valuable shrub even when not in bloom.
Practical UsesIts compact size makes it perfect for smaller gardens, foundation plantings, or massing in woodland settings. As a native shrub, it is well-suited to naturalistic landscape designs.
Ecological BenefitsThe flowers are pollinated by bees. The evergreen foliage provides winter cover for birds and other wildlife. Its deer-resistant nature helps maintain garden structure in areas with high deer populations.

Planting

How to Grow

  1. Select a site with morning sun and afternoon shade.
  2. Ensure soil is acidic, well-drained, and rich in organic matter.
  3. Dig a wide, shallow hole, about three times the pot's width.
  4. Amend the backfill soil with compost and pine bark fines.
  5. Set the plant high, with the root ball slightly above grade.
  6. Backfill, water well, and apply an acidic mulch.

Pro Tip

Plant high, with the top of the root ball 1-2 inches above the surrounding soil grade, to ensure excellent drainage.

Keep It Thriving

Care Guide

Do

  • Provide cool, moist, acidic soil.
  • Mulch to protect the shallow roots and retain moisture.
  • Deadhead spent flower clusters to promote vegetative growth.
  • Plant in a location with good air circulation to prevent leaf spot.

Don't

  • Don't plant in heavy, wet, or alkaline soils.
  • Avoid planting too deep; this is a common cause of failure.
  • Don't let the soil dry out, especially in summer.
  • Avoid full sun in hot climates, which can scorch the leaves.

What zones can Minuet Mountain Laurel grow in?

Minuet Mountain Laurel is hardy in USDA Zones 5–9. Inside that range it survives winter in the ground; outside it, grow it as an annual or a container plant you protect.

Is Minuet Mountain Laurel deer resistant?

Yes — Minuet Mountain Laurel is rated deer-resistant. Deer typically pass it over, though extreme hunger can override any plant's defenses.

When does Minuet Mountain Laurel bloom?

Minuet Mountain Laurel typically blooms in late spring through early summer. Exact timing shifts a week or two with your zone — Sow's bloom calendar maps it to your garden.

Does Minuet Mountain Laurel need full sun?

Minuet Mountain Laurel does best in part shade.
